使用var来打开Swift中的可选项?

时间:2015-02-21 21:55:47

标签: swift syntax

我只看到有人使用let打开选项 我想知道这是不是一个很好的做法,我也可以使用var,或者还有更多内容吗?

使用letvar的优缺点是什么?

2 个答案:

答案 0 :(得分:4)

像往常一样; let用于常量(您将无法修改该值)。 好的做法是尽可能使用let(当你不需要修改值时)。它用于优化目的和清晰的代码。

答案 1 :(得分:1)

如前所述,你应该尽可能使用let,因为它允许编译器做一些奇特的东西,从而使你的程序运行得更快。

然而,使用var有技术上没有错。

如需进一步阅读,请查看本文:
http://www.touch-code-magazine.com/swift-optionals-use-let/